Steam generators need attention to water level problems

When the steam generator is running, it is necessary to maintain the normal water level, and too low water level is easy to cause dry burning of the boiler, which will cause serious accidents. The high water level will cause the steam to take away a lot of water when the steam generator is removed, which will make the steam quality worse, so the water level should be strictly controlled.

Causes and treatment measures of steam generator scaling

We use the steam generators for a long time will scale, even if there is no too thick scale, it will greatly reduce the thermal efficiency of the boiler, not only waste fuel, but also affect the service life of the steam generator, and even occur safety accidents. So we need to clean the scale on the steam generator regularly.

After we have used the steam generator for some time, it is necessary to check whether the steam generators have produced scale. It is recommended to install a water softener in front of the boiler. It can effectively reduce the hardness of the water, thus extending the service life of the boiler.

We can alkali wash or acid wash the boiler regularly. Alkaline washing is the use of caustic soda and other alkaline drugs to clean the furnace. Its function is to loosen scale and promote it to fall off. Acid wash is the use of hydrochloric acid and corrosion inhibitors to clean the liner, and then combined with alkali boiling. But hydrochloric acid is corrosive to metal, so be sure to pay attention to the amount of hydrochloric acid.

Boiler unit conversion

1.kcal: heat unit, refers to one of the output units of hot water boilers, expressed as “Kcal/ hour (Kcal/h) .

2.Boiler evaporation is the amount of water that turns into steam per hour: tons/hour (T/h) or kg/hour (Kg/h).
A ton of boiler can turn a ton of water into steam every hour. In China, the corresponding relationship between the evaporation and power of steam boilers is: 1T/h=1000kg/h=0.72MW=720kW≈955Hp (horsepower) 1MW=10*6W 1kW=1000W 1Hp =0.745kW 1 ton/hour (t/h) ≈60×10^4 kcal (kcal)/hour (kcal/h) ≈ 0.7MW ≈720K KW (KW)

3.The tonnage of the boiler refers to the heat sent out by the boiler per hour, which is equivalent to the heat of the saturated steam in tonnage.

4.1 mw(h) =1000 kw(h), 1 kw(h) = 1000 w(h), 1cal= 4.18j, 1 kcal = 4.18kj, MW is the power of a boiler.

How to change the heating tube of the steam generator

Step 1: First cut off the power supply to ensure safe operation. The wiring mode of the steam generator heating tube can be taken with the mobile phone in advance for reference for rewiring after replacement, and then loosen the heating tube connection line.
Step 2: Drain the sewage from the generator before officially replacing the damaged heating tube.
Step 3: After the sewage is exhausted, use a wrench to unscrew the heating pipe and remove the damaged heating pipe. Then clean up the residue inside the generator. After the residue in the boiler is treated, smooth the surface of the connecting port with coarse sandpaper to ensure that the connection is tight and watertight.
Step 4: Smooth the surface of the connection with coarse sandpaper to ensure tight connection without water leakage.
Step 5: Tighten the screws, connect the wires in the correct way before, and check and reinforce the screws at the connection frequently.
Step 6: After the connection is completed, check the voltage at the steam generator switch with the multimeter to ensure that the input voltage is correct, check and strengthen each connection.

Importance of steam generator blowdown

According to the use of environmental steam generator water will also be different, lake, river, tap water or groundwater are useful, these untreated water contains a lot of substances, long-term accumulation will precipitate in the steam generator, if not treated in time is a safety hazard. So how to do blowdown? Follow us to understand below.

  1. Frequent discharge: that is to say, the number of blowdowns should be more, especially when the bottom discharge is used to remove water slag, a short time and multiple blowdowns are much better than a long time and one blowdown.
  2. Less discharge: as long as the frequent discharge, it will inevitably be less discharge, that is, the amount of pollution each time is less, which can not only ensure that the steam supply is not affected, but also make the quality of the pot water is always controlled within the standard range, without large fluctuations, which is very beneficial to boiler maintenance.
  3. Balanced discharge: that is to say, the time interval of each discharge should be roughly the same, so that the quality of the pot water is often maintained in a balanced state.

Why is the electric steam generator easily damaged?

Because of its small size, flexible and convenient characteristics, the electric steam generator is loved by various industries and has become an indispensable thing for industry production. The electric steam generator is mainly composed of pressure element, heating tube, electric control box, water pump, pressure controller, safety valve and so on. The heating tube is its heating device and an important core component. If we do not operate properly, it is easy to cause damage to the heating tube.

1. The water quality is not good, there are too many impurities, and the heating pipe is easy to burn out when working.

2. Too much scale, not cleaned up in time. When the steam generator is used for a period of time, scale will attach to the heating pipe and cause damage to the heating pipe.

3. Water level problem. Always pay attention to the water level, not too low, too low will cause dry burning damage to the heating pipe.

4. The voltage instability is easy to cause the power change of the heating tube, which is burned out.
